1. Skin-to-Skin Contact: Building a Bond
From the moment your baby is born, skin-to-skin contact is essential. It helps regulate your baby’s body temperature, promotes breastfeeding, and strengthens your emotional bond. Holding your baby close reassures them, making them feel secure and loved.
2. Feeding Your Baby with Love
Whether you choose breastfeeding or formula feeding, ensure feeding times are calm and intimate. Respond to your baby’s hunger cues, such as sucking on their hands or making small noises. Remember to burp your baby gently after each feeding to prevent discomfort.
3. Bathing and Hygiene: Keep It Gentle
Bathing your newborn can be a special bonding time. Use lukewarm water and a mild baby soap to protect their delicate skin. Pat them dry gently and apply a baby-safe moisturizer to prevent dryness. Always ensure the bath area is warm and draft-free.
4. Comfortable Sleep: Setting the Stage for Rest
Newborns need plenty of sleep to grow and develop. Create a safe sleep environment by placing your baby on their back in a crib or bassinet with a firm mattress and fitted sheet. Avoid soft bedding or toys that could pose a suffocation risk.
5. Soothing Techniques for Fussy Moments
Babies cry to communicate their needs. Whether they are hungry, tired, or in need of a diaper change, respond promptly and lovingly. Rocking, swaddling, or singing a lullaby can help soothe your baby during fussy moments.
6. Creating a Safe Environment
Baby-proof your home to protect your little one from potential hazards. Use socket covers, secure furniture to walls, and keep small objects out of reach. A safe environment gives your baby the freedom to explore as they grow.
7. Health and Wellness: Regular Check-Ups
Schedule regular visits with your pediatrician to monitor your baby’s growth and development. Keep up with vaccinations and seek medical advice if your baby shows signs of discomfort or illness.
8. Loving Interactions: Talking and Playing
Engage with your baby through talking, singing, and playing. These interactions stimulate their senses and aid in cognitive and emotional development. Smile and maintain eye contact to help your baby feel connected.
